College Sports Journal Sagarin FCS Top 25–Mar. 21

Below are the Top 25 rankings based on the Sagarin rankings for the week ending March 21st. These rankings are amongst the now 91 schools (Illinois State just announced it will forgo the rest of its spring schedule) participating in the spring schedule.

NOTE: the Ivy League and Mid-Eastern (MEAC) conferences are not participating in the 2021 spring schedule.  

North Dakota State stays at the top spot this week with its impressive home win over North Dakota this week.

South Dakota State moves up to the #2 spot with its blowout win at Southern Illinois this week.

Weber State moves down to the #3 spot after having a bye this week.

UC Davis moves into the #4 spot after is big win at home over Cal Poly this week.

CSJ will show weekly rankings from the Sagarin rankings throughout the season and will have a final ranking after the national championship game in May.

Sagarin rankings provide the only rankings that actually ranks all Division I schools but our rankings will show just the FCS side of things and have been used for several years with his own computer ranking system to distinguish strength of schedule and strength of team when comparing teams.
